North America Tire Uniformity Testing Machine Market by Types

The North America tire uniformity testing machine market can be broadly segmented into various types, each designed to address specific aspects of tire performance and quality. One of the primary types is the Radial Uniformity Testing Machine. These machines are essential for evaluating the radial forces and run-out characteristics of tires. Radial uniformity testing machines assess how evenly the tire’s diameter and tread are distributed around the central axis. This type of testing is crucial for ensuring that tires provide a smooth and consistent ride, which is essential for vehicle safety and performance. By detecting irregularities in radial force, manufacturers can identify potential issues before tires reach the market. The use of radial uniformity testing machines is prevalent among tire manufacturers aiming to meet stringent quality standards and deliver reliable products to consumers.

Another significant type of tire uniformity testing machine is the Sidewall Testing Machine. This equipment focuses on evaluating the uniformity of the sidewalls of tires, which is critical for assessing the overall strength and durability of the tire. Sidewall testing machines measure parameters such as sidewall thickness and flexibility, which are vital for ensuring that the tire can withstand various driving conditions and stresses. These machines help manufacturers ensure that sidewalls are free from defects and perform reliably over time. The sidewall testing process also helps in maintaining consistent tire performance, which is a key factor for both safety and vehicle handling.

The Flat Spot Testing Machine is another important type of tire uniformity testing equipment. This machine evaluates the flat-spot characteristics of tires, which can occur due to factors like long-term storage or improper handling. Flat spot testing machines measure the extent and impact of flat spots on the tire’s surface, which can affect ride comfort and tire performance. These machines are used to detect issues that could lead to vibrations or uneven wear patterns. By identifying flat spots early in the production process, manufacturers can take corrective measures to ensure that tires meet quality standards and perform optimally under various driving conditions.

The Dynamic Balance Testing Machine is a type of equipment that plays a crucial role in the tire uniformity testing market. These machines are designed to assess and correct the dynamic balance of tires, which is vital for smooth vehicle operation. Dynamic balance testing machines measure the forces acting on the tire as it rotates, identifying any imbalances that could cause vibrations or uneven wear. This type of testing ensures that tires are properly balanced before they are distributed to consumers, which is essential for vehicle handling and driver comfort. Accurate dynamic balance testing also contributes to the longevity of the tires and the overall performance of the vehicle.

Lastly, the Comprehensive Tire Testing Machine encompasses a broad range of testing capabilities, offering a multi-functional approach to tire uniformity analysis. These machines integrate various testing methods into a single platform, enabling manufacturers to conduct a wide array of tests such as radial and lateral force measurements, balance testing, and more. The comprehensive tire testing machines are designed for efficiency and versatility, making them suitable for high-volume production environments. By consolidating multiple testing functions, these machines streamline the quality control process, helping manufacturers ensure that all aspects of tire performance meet stringent industry standards.

1. What is a tire uniformity testing machine?

A tire uniformity testing machine is a device used to measure and analyze the uniformity and balance of tires in terms of their dimensions, radial force variation, lateral force variation, and other parameters.
